2June 2026
Firmlyon track to deliver FY guidance, driven by continued U.S. delivery and New Category momentum
| • | Accelerating<br> New Category revenue growth led by Modern Oral and Vapour; now expect mid-teens revenue growth<br> for H1 and FY 2026 | |
|---|---|---|
| • | Velo<br> continues to deliver excellent revenue and category contribution^1^ growth globally | |
| --- | --- | --- |
| • | Strong<br> U.S. revenue and profit^2^ growth, driven by combustibles, Modern Oral and Vapour,<br> with performance expected to be skewed to H1 as we lap a stronger H2 comparator | |
| --- | --- | --- |
| • | Resilient<br> delivery in AME, with performance expected to accelerate in H2, driven by targeted commercial<br> actions and the further roll-out of New Category innovations | |
| --- | --- | --- |
| • | Stabilising<br> performance in APMEA through the year, with sequential improvement in H1 vs. H2 2025 | |
| --- | --- | --- |
| • | Further<br> improvement in New Category contribution^1^, driven by Modern Oral and Vapour | |
| --- | --- | --- |
| • | H2<br> weighted Group profit^3^ delivery, driven by stabilising our performance in APMEA<br> and the increasing realisation of Fit2Win savings through the year | |
| --- | --- | --- |
| • | Confident<br> in sustainably delivering our mid-term algorithm: 3-5% revenue, 4-6% APFO^3^ and<br> 5-8% adjusted diluted EPS^3^ growth, with 2026 performance still expected at the<br> lower end of these ranges | |
| --- | --- | --- |
| • | Strong<br> cash generation, with balanced capital allocation; on track to reduce leverage^4^<br> to within 2-2.5x by year-end, alongside a progressive dividend and sustainable share buy-backs,<br> with £1.3bn in 2026 |
TadeuMarroco, Chief Executive
“I am pleased that our full-year delivery remains firmly on track. We are continuing to drive good momentum, and are confident in our ability to sustainably deliver our mid-term algorithm and strong cash returns for shareholders.
In the U.S., our robust delivery is driven by combustibles, Vapour and an excellent Modern Oral performance. The strength of our multi-category portfolio and enhanced commercial execution in the world’s largest nicotine value pool reinforces our confidence in future delivery. We welcome the FDA’s recent prioritisation guidance as an important step toward effective enforcement and expanding market access for responsible products, and we are actively preparing our future Modern Oral and Vapour portfolio for market.
In New Categories, revenue growth is accelerating and we now expect to deliver mid-teens for 2026. We continue to prioritise investment in our most profitable value pools, driving strong contribution growth.
Velo continues its excellent performance across all three regions. We further extended our global category volume share leadership^5^ in Modern Oral, the fastest growing New Category with the lowest risk^*†^ profile, relative to cigarettes.
In Vapour, I am encouraged by improving performance in the U.S., the world’s largest vapour market, while continuing to build a premium segment with Vuse Ultra in other key markets.
In Heated Products, we have proactively streamlined our commercial footprint to drive further scale in glo Hilo in priority markets, while also initiating a platform reset with Hyper Pro Plus in the value segment. We expect H2 share performance improvement, despite financial delivery being adversely impacted by material inventory movements in Japan alongside significant competitive intensity in the value segment.
We are closely monitoring developments in the Middle East. While there is no significant impact on the Group at this time, the broader macroeconomic and geopolitical backdrop is dynamic, increasing the risk of volatility in consumer sentiment should uncertainty persist.
We are making good progress towards our year-end target leverage^4^ range of 2.0–2.5x and remain committed to delivering sustainable shareholder value through robust cash returns.”

Our outlookis underpinned by the following key areas where we have continued to make progress:
1. Combustibles:Resilient financial delivery supported by robust pricing YTD
| • | Group<br> value share in top markets^6^ -20bps, volume share -30bps | |
|---|---|---|
| • | Continued<br> momentum in U.S. revenue and profit^2^ growth; share: -20bps value, -80bps volume,<br> driven by heightened competitive activity mainly in deep discount (-20bps volume excl. deep<br> discount) | |
| --- | --- | --- |
| • | Resilient<br> AME financial delivery led by Brazil and Türkiye; share: -20bps value, +10bps volume | |
| --- | --- | --- |
| • | In<br> APMEA, while progress has been slower than anticipated in H1, we expect a sequential improvement<br> vs. H2 2025, and our performance to stabilise through the year; share: -30bps value, -30bps<br> volume | |
| --- | --- | --- |
2. AcceleratingNew Category performance, now expecting mid-teens revenue growth in H1 and FY26
2.1 Velo:Continued strong growth and share gains globally; Further extending category leadership
| • | Volume<br> share +5.7pts of Total Oral and +7.4pts of Modern Oral in top markets^5^ | |
|---|---|---|
| • | Strong<br> double-digit revenue growth, driven by industry growth and share gains | |
| --- | --- | --- |
| • | Velo<br> Plus is delivering excellent results in the U.S., driving total volume share of Modern Oral<br> +10.4pts, expect strong financial performance in H1 and FY | |
| --- | --- | --- |
| • | Continued<br> share leadership in AME, over-indexing on value share, with strong financial performance | |
| --- | --- | --- |
2.2 Vuse:Extending global value share leadership; Strong U.S. financial performance
| • | Global<br> value share in top markets^7^ +1.3pts, with continued global leadership in tracked<br> channels | |
|---|---|---|
| • | Strong<br> U.S. financial performance in H1 and FY, value share +4.2pts | |
| --- | --- | --- |
| • | AME<br> value share -1.5pts, while maintaining value share leadership in Europe; financial delivery<br> impacted by regulatory changes in the UK and Poland | |
| --- | --- | --- |
| • | Expect<br> mid-single digit revenue growth in H1 and FY driven by the U.S. |

| 2 |
|---|
2.3 glo:Innovation led share performance improvement expected in H2
| • | Volume<br> share in top markets^8^ -1.6pts, AME -0.7pts, APMEA -2.1pts, reflecting heightened<br> competition in value segment | |
|---|---|---|
| • | Continued<br> premium share^9^ progress, with glo Hilo across key markets: 2.6% (Japan), 8.8%<br> (Poland) and 1.5% (Italy) and encouraging results in new launch markets, Romania and Greece | |
| --- | --- | --- |
| • | Strengthening<br> our value offer with Hyper Pro Plus launches in Q2 in Italy, Romania and Greece | |
| --- | --- | --- |
| • | Expect<br> low double-digit revenue decline in H1 and FY, driven by material inventory movements in<br> Japan, and competitive intensity in the value segment | |
| --- | --- | --- |
| • | Improving<br> volume share performance in H2 with glo Hilo scale and phased Hyper Pro Plus roll-outs |
3. Continuedstrong cash delivery, and balanced capital allocation
| • | On<br> track to deliver operating cash flow conversion^10^ in excess of 95% in FY26 | |
|---|---|---|
| • | We<br> expect to be within our 2.0-2.5x adjusted net debt/adjusted EBITDA target range^4^<br> by year-end, while maintaining a progressive dividend and sustainable share buy-backs, with<br> £1.3bn in 2026 | |
| --- | --- | --- |
Technicalguidance for FY26:
| • | Global<br> cigarette industry volume expected to be down c.2.5% (previously c.2%) | |
|---|---|---|
| • | Lower<br> end of our medium-term guidance ranges: | |
| --- | --- | --- |
| • | 3-5%<br> revenue growth, mid-teens (previously low double-digit) New Category revenue growth | |
| --- | --- | --- |
| • | 4-6%<br> adjusted profit from operations^3^ growth – H2 weighted | |
| --- | --- | --- |
| • | Expected<br> c.1% transactional FX^11^ headwind | |
| --- | --- | --- |
| • | 5-8%<br> adjusted diluted EPS^3^ growth | |
| --- | --- | --- |
| • | Translational<br> FX^11^ headwind of 2-3% on half-year and full-year adjusted diluted EPS growth | |
| --- | --- | --- |
| • | Net<br> finance costs^3^ of c.£1.75bn, (previously £1.8bn) subject to interest<br> rate volatility | |
| --- | --- | --- |
| • | Operating<br> cash flow conversion^10^ in excess of 95%, gross capital expenditure of c.£750m | |
| --- | --- | --- |
| • | Leverage^4^<br> within our 2.0-2.5x adjusted net debt/adjusted EBITDA target corridor by year end | |

Financialguidance and trading update expectations based on constant rates: Measures are calculated based on the prior year’s exchange rate, removing the potentially distorting effect of translational foreign exchange on the Group’s results. The Group does not adjust for normal transactional gains or losses in profit from operations which are generated by exchange rate movements.
Marketshare data YTD March 2026 average share growth vs. FY25 average, unless otherwise stated.
This announcement also contains New Category contribution, adjusted profit from operations, adjusted EBITDA, adjusted diluted earnings per share, adjusted net debt, adjusted net finance costs and adjusted profit attributable to shareholders, all of which are before the impact of adjusting items and which are reconciled from profit from operations, borrowings, net finance costs and profit attributable to shareholders. See “Note on Non-GAAP Measures”.
^1^NewCategory profitability at category contribution level: Profit from operations before the impact of adjusting items and translational foreign exchange, having allocated costs that are directly attributable to New Categories.
^^
^2^AdjustedProfit from Operations: Profit from operations before the impact of adjusting items.
^^
^3^AdjustedProfit from Operations (adjusted for Canada): Profit from operations before the impact of adjusting items on an “adjusted for Canada” basis.
Net financecosts (adjusted for Canada): Also presented on an “adjusted for Canada” basis.
Adjusteddiluted EPS (adjusted for Canada): Diluted earnings per share before the impact of adjusting items and the performance of Canada (where applicable, and excluding New Categories), presented at the prior year’s rate of exchange.
Adjustedfor Canada: Certain adjusted measures, including adjusted profit from operations, category contribution, net finance costs, adjusted diluted earnings per share, leverage and adjusted EBITDA, are also presented on an “adjusted for Canada” basis, reflecting the removal of 100% of adjusted profit from operations of our Canadian business, excluding New Categories, from 2025 results and 85% from 2026 results, to remove the distorting effect of the Canadian results, as from 29 August 2025, the date all of the Group’s outstanding tobacco litigation in Canada was settled. Annual payments based on a percentage (initially 85%, reducing over time) of the Group’s net income after taxes, based on amounts generated in Canada from all sources, excluding New Categories, will be paid out by the Group until the aggregate settlement amount is paid.

| 4 |
| --- |
^4^ Leverage refers to the ratio of adjusted net debt to adjusted EBITDA, excluding cash and investments held at fair value.
Adjustednet debt is not a measure defined by IFRS. Adjusted net debt is total borrowings, including related derivatives, less cash and cash equivalents and current investments held at fair value, excluding the impact of the revaluation of Reynolds American Inc. acquired debt arising as part of the purchase price allocation process.
AdjustedEBITDA is not a measure defined by IFRS. Adjusted EBITDA is profit for the year before net finance costs/income, taxation on ordinary activities, depreciation, amortisation, impairment costs, the Group’s share of post-tax results of associates and joint ventures, and other adjusting items, on an “adjusted for Canada” basis.
^^
^5^ Top Modern Oral markets: U.S. – Circana Non-Syndicated RSD, Sweden – NielsenIQ, Denmark – NielsenIQ, Norway – NielsenIQ, Switzerland – IMS, the UK – NielsenIQ, Poland – NielsenIQ. These seven markets account for c.90% of total industry Modern Oral revenue in 2025.
^6^ Top Cigarette markets: U.S. – Circana Non-Syndicated RSD, Germany – NielsenIQ, Japan – CVS, Romania – NielsenIQ, Brazil – Scanntech, Mexico – NielsenIQ, Pakistan – Access Retail. These seven markets account for c.50% of cigarette industry revenue in 2025.
^^
^7^ Top Vapour markets: U.S. – Circana Non-Syndicated RSD, Canada – Scan Data, the UK – NielsenIQ, France – Logista RA, Germany – NielsenIQ, Spain – Logista RA. These six markets account for c.70% of rechargeable closed systems consumables and disposables industry revenue in tracked channels in 2025.
^^
^8^ Top HP markets: Japan – CVS-BC, South Korea – CVS, Italy – NielsenIQ, Germany – NielsenIQ, Greece – NielsenIQ, Poland – NielsenIQ, Romania – NielsenIQ, the Czech Republic – NielsenIQ, Portugal – Logista RA, Spain – Logista RA. These ten markets account for c.80% of total industry HP revenue in 2025.
^^
^9^Premiumshare refers to share of premium/above weighted average price segment in referenced markets.
^^
^10^ Operating Cash Conversion: Net cash generated from operating activities before the impact of adjusting items and dividends from associates and excluding trading loans to third parties, pension short fall funding, taxes paid and net capital expenditure, as a proportion of adjusted profit from operations.
^^
^11^Based on current exchange rates of USD/GBP 1.34795 as at 29 May 2026.
^^
^*^ Based on the weight of evidence and assuming a complete switch from cigarette smoking. These products are not risk free and are addictive.
^^
^†^ Products sold in the U.S., including Vuse, Velo, Grizzly, Kodiak, and Camel Snus, are subject to FDA regulation and no reduced-risk claims will be made as to these products without agency clearance.
Share growth refers to volume share for HP and Modern Oral and value share for Vapour. As used herein, volume share refers to the estimated retail sales volume of the product sold as a proportion of total estimated retail sales volume in that category and value share refers to the estimated retail sales value of the product sold as a proportion of total estimated retail sales value (rechargeable closed systems consumables and disposables) in that category. Please refer to the 2025 Annual Report on Form 20-F for a full description of these measures, on pages 23 and 24. Industry and global revenue refer to the total industry revenue in the markets in which we are present.
New Categories comprises Heated Products (HP), Vapour and Modern Oral.

Share Buyback Programme
Further to the share buyback programme announcement on 18 March 2024 (“the Programme”), and the subsequent extension of the Programme announced on 10 December 2025, the Company announces that it has entered into an irrevocable, non-discretionary agreement with UBS AG London Branch to purchase ordinary shares of the Company (“Shares”) during the closed period commencing on 30 June 2026 and ending at the close of business on 29 July 2026, the day prior to the release of its half year preliminary results.
UBS AG London Branch will make its trading decisions in relation to the Company’s Shares independently of, and uninfluenced by, the Company.
The purpose of the Programme is to reduce the share capital of the Company. The Shares repurchased will be cancelled.
Any purchases of Shares by the Company in relation to this announcement will be undertaken within certain pre-set parameters, and in accordance with the Company’s general authority to repurchase shares granted by its shareholders from time to time (at the Company's 2026 AGM, shareholders granted the Company authority to purchase a maximum of 217,492,219 Shares (the “Authority”)), the Market Abuse Regulation 596/2014 and the Commission Delegated Regulation (2016/1052), in each case as such legislation forms part of domestic law by virtue of section 3 of the European Union (Withdrawal) Act 2018 (as amended), and Chapter 9.6 of the Financial Conduct Authority's UK Listing Rules.
Pursuant to the Authority, the maximum price which may be paid for a Share is an amount (exclusive of taxes and expenses) equal to the higher of:
| - | 105<br>per cent of the average market value of a Share as derived from the LSE's Daily Official List for the five business days immediately preceding<br>the day on which the Share is purchased, in accordance with Listing Rule 9.6.1 of the Listing Rules published pursuant to Part 6 of the<br>Financial Services and Markets Act 2000 ("FSMA") (the "Listing Rules"); and |
|---|---|
| - | the<br>higher of (i) the price of the last independent trade and (ii) the highest current independent purchase bid on the trading venue where<br>the purchase is carried out, including when the shares are traded on different trading venues, in accordance with Article 3(2) of the UK Safe<br>Harbour Regulation. |

British American Tobacco p.l.c. (the “Company”)
Quarterly Dividends for the year ended 31 December 2025:
Payment No. 2 – August 2026 (the “August 2026 Dividend”)
South Africa Branch Register Finalisation Information
On 12 February 2026, the Company announced that the Board had declared an interim dividend of 245.04p per ordinary share of 25p, payable in four equal quarterly instalments of 61.26p per ordinary share in May 2026, August 2026, November 2026 and February 2027.
The August 2026 Dividend will be payable on 14 August 2026 to shareholders registered on either the UK main register or the South Africa branch register on 10 July 2026 (the record date).
In accordance with the JSE Limited (“JSE”) Listing Requirements, the finalisation information for the August 2026 Dividend relating to shareholders registered on the South Africa branch register is set out in the paragraphs below.
The salient dates and other dividend declaration information announcedon 12 February 2026 remain unchanged for the August 2026 Dividend.
South Africa Branch Register: Dividend Rate
The British American Tobacco Group reports in sterling, therefore dividends are declared and payable in sterling except for shareholders on the branch register in South Africa whose dividends are payable in rand. A rate of exchange of £:R=21.7279 as at 26 June 2026 (the closing rate on that date as quoted by Bloomberg), results in an equivalent August 2026 Dividend of 1,331.05115 SA cents per ordinary share.
South Africa Branch Register: Dividends Tax Information
South Africa Dividends Tax (at a rate of 20%), equivalent to 266.21023 cents per ordinary share, will be withheld from the gross August 2026 Dividend paid to shareholders on the South Africa branch register, unless a shareholder qualifies for an exemption. After Dividends Tax has been withheld, the net dividend will be 1,064.84092 cents per ordinary share. The August 2026 Dividend is regarded as a ‘foreign dividend’ for the purposes of the South Africa Dividends Tax. For the purposes of South Africa Dividends Tax reporting, the source of income for the payment of the August 2026 Dividend is the United Kingdom.
At the close of business on 26 June 2026 (the latest practicable date prior to the date of the declaration of the South African rand equivalent of the August 2026 Dividend), the Company had a total of 2,165,549,196 ordinary shares in issue (excluding treasury shares). The Company held 132,661,181 ordinary shares in treasury giving a total issued share capital of 2,298,210,377 ordinary shares.
British American Tobacco p.l.c. is registered with the South African Revenue Service (SARS) with tax reference number 9378193172.
For the avoidance of doubt, Dividends Tax and the information provided above is of only direct application to shareholders on the South Africa branch register.
